@media (max-width: 1500px) {



}

@media (max-width: 1400px) {



}

@media (max-width: 1240px) {



}

@media (max-width: 1200px) {


.section-catergory-item-content-block
{
width:14.28571428571429%;
text-align:center;
}



}


@media (max-width: 992px) {



.section-catergory-item-content-block
{
width:16.66666666666666666%;
text-align:center;
}

.section-product-prom-content-item
{
width:calc(33.333333333333333333% - 22px);
}

.page-single-product-column-left{
width:100%;
}

.page-single-product-column-right{
width:100%;
}

.page-single-product-column-box-down-p{
display:none;
}


}


@media (max-width: 768px) {



.sarch-section-block-a
{
width:calc(100% - 50px);
margin-right:0px;
-webkit-border-radius: 4px;
-moz-border-radius: 4px;
border-radius: 4px;
margin-bottom:2px;
}


.sarch-section-block-b
{
padding:0px 0px 0px 50px;
width:calc(100% - 50px);
-webkit-border-radius: 4px;
-moz-border-radius: 4px;
border-radius: 4px;
margin-bottom:2px;
}

.sarch-section-block-c
{
-webkit-border-radius: 4px;
-moz-border-radius: 4px;
border-radius: 4px;
width:100%;
height:80px;
}

.section-catergory-item-content-block
{
width:25%;
text-align:center;
}

.section-product-prom-content-item
{
width:calc(50% - 22px);
}

.section-service-home-content{
display:block;
text-align:center;
}

.section-service-home-content-text-link{
display:inline-block;
}

.footer-page-content-nav
{
width:calc(50% - 20px);
margin-right:20px;
}


.page-list-product-result-item-content-right-block{
display:block;
}



.page-list-product-result-item-content-right-block-l{
width:100%;
margin-bottom:10px;
}

.page-list-product-result-item-content-right-block-r{
text-align:left;
width:100%;
}

.page-list-product-result-filtr-next{
display:block;
margin-bottom:30px;
}

.page-list-product-result-filtr-next-return-page{
border-top:1px solid #b3b3b4;
padding-top:5px;
margin-bottom:30px;
}

.page-list-product-result-filtr-next-return-page ul{
display:flex;
justify-content:flex-start;
align-items:center;
flex-wrap:wrap;  
}

.page-list-product-result-filtr-next-right{
display:flex;
justify-content:flex-start;
align-items:center;
flex-wrap:wrap;  
}


.page-single-product-column-box-gallery-slider-item-img{
height:400px;
}

.page-single-product-column-box-gallery-slider-item-img img{
height:100%;
width:100%;
object-position:center;
object-fit:contain;
}

.page-single-product-column-box-gallery .tns-nav button{
width:8px;
height:8px;
margin:0px 3px 0px 3px;
}

.page-single-product-column-box-gallery .tns-nav .tns-nav-active{
border:2px solid #b7b7b7;
background:#b7b7b7;
}


}




@media (max-width: 576px) {

.section-catergory-item-content-block
{
width:50%;
text-align:center;
}

.page-header-one
{
font-size:22px;
margin-bottom:40px;
}

.section-product-prom-content-item
{
width:calc(100% - 22px);
}

.section-two-block-content-item{
width:100%;
margin-bottom:40px;
}

.section-two-block-content-item-image{
padding-left:0px;
height:160px;
text-align:center;
}

.footer-page-content-nav
{
width:100%;
margin-right:0px;
text-align:center;
}

.page-list-product-result-item-content{
display:block;  
}


.page-list-product-result-item-content-left{
width:auto;
padding:15px;
border-right:0px;
border-bottom:1px solid #dcdcdc;
}

.page-list-product-result-item-content-right{
width:auto;
padding:15px 15px 40px 15px;
position:relative;
}

.okno-realizacje-zaw{
  position: absolute;
  top: 50px;
  left: 60px;
  width: calc(100% - 120px);
  height: calc(100% - 100px);
  text-align: center;
}


}




@media (max-width: 440px) {



}



@media (max-height: 770px) {





}

@media (max-height: 760px) {

.window-ask-content{
top:0px;
transform: translateY(0%); 
-webkit-transform: translateY(0%);
-ms-transform: translateY(0%);
}

}

